Spending time with the family has become difficult because of the media and technology that are combined into one's life. Parents are no longer at home taking care of kids, attending to their needs. Life has become a lot more stressful. Many parents have challenging careers. This may be something that need to do because it will help provide for their kids.
Instead of browsing the internet or having a look at the latest game, kids should be taken out for a walk in the forest or for a swim at the beach, for example. When the kids are together, give them some arts and crafts and crafts to get involved with. Parents need to get involved in their activities, instead of acting like a fly on the wall. This is how the family will develop a tighter connection.
